xref: /OK3568_Linux_fs/buildroot/package/expect/0002-allow-tcl-build-directory.patch (revision 4882a59341e53eb6f0b4789bf948001014eff981)
1*4882a593SmuzhiyunFrom: Andrew Ruder <andrew.ruder@elecsyscorp.com>
2*4882a593SmuzhiyunSubject: [PATCH] Allow tcl build directory for linking
3*4882a593Smuzhiyun
4*4882a593SmuzhiyunSome small changes to use TCL_BUILD_LIB_SPEC instead of TCL_LIB_SPEC for
5*4882a593Smuzhiyunlinking against tcl directly out of its build directory.
6*4882a593Smuzhiyun
7*4882a593SmuzhiyunSigned-off-by: Andrew Ruder <andrew.ruder@elecsyscorp.com>
8*4882a593Smuzhiyun---
9*4882a593Smuzhiyun
10*4882a593SmuzhiyunIndex: expect-5.45/Makefile.in
11*4882a593Smuzhiyun===================================================================
12*4882a593Smuzhiyun--- expect-5.45.orig/Makefile.in	2013-11-14 07:59:58.732100595 -0600
13*4882a593Smuzhiyun+++ expect-5.45/Makefile.in	2013-11-14 07:59:58.732100595 -0600
14*4882a593Smuzhiyun@@ -393,7 +393,7 @@
15*4882a593Smuzhiyun 		@LDFLAGS_DEFAULT@ \
16*4882a593Smuzhiyun 		-o expect exp_main_exp.o \
17*4882a593Smuzhiyun 		@EXP_BUILD_LIB_SPEC@ \
18*4882a593Smuzhiyun-		@TCL_LIB_SPEC@ \
19*4882a593Smuzhiyun+		@TCL_BUILD_LIB_SPEC@ \
20*4882a593Smuzhiyun 		@TCL_DL_LIBS@ @PKG_LIBS@ @MATH_LIBS@ \
21*4882a593Smuzhiyun 		@TCL_CC_SEARCH_FLAGS@ \
22*4882a593Smuzhiyun 		@EXP_CC_SEARCH_FLAGS@
23*4882a593SmuzhiyunIndex: expect-5.45/tclconfig/tcl.m4
24*4882a593Smuzhiyun===================================================================
25*4882a593Smuzhiyun--- expect-5.45.orig/tclconfig/tcl.m4	2010-11-09 13:42:10.000000000 -0600
26*4882a593Smuzhiyun+++ expect-5.45/tclconfig/tcl.m4	2013-11-14 08:02:08.424100580 -0600
27*4882a593Smuzhiyun@@ -412,6 +412,7 @@
28*4882a593Smuzhiyun     AC_SUBST(TCL_LIB_FILE)
29*4882a593Smuzhiyun     AC_SUBST(TCL_LIB_FLAG)
30*4882a593Smuzhiyun     AC_SUBST(TCL_LIB_SPEC)
31*4882a593Smuzhiyun+    AC_SUBST(TCL_BUILD_LIB_SPEC)
32*4882a593Smuzhiyun
33*4882a593Smuzhiyun     AC_SUBST(TCL_STUB_LIB_FILE)
34*4882a593Smuzhiyun     AC_SUBST(TCL_STUB_LIB_FLAG)
35